Dec 30, 2010 · Michael Dibdin's second Zen novel "Vendetta" is elegantly written and, for a book now 30 years old, surprisingly fresh and contemporary when re-read. Much more accessible than "Ratking", the book balances a complex plot with some exciting action sequences, notably when Zen is dispatched to Sardinia in the second half of the novel.

Aurelio Zen Series. 10 primary works • 11 total works. The first of the stories, Ratking, won the 'Gold Dagger' award of 1988. This series of detective novels provide a penetrating insight into the less visible aspects of Italian society over the last twenty years. The earlier books have a lightness of touch that gradually becomes much darker.

About Vendetta. In Italian police inspector Aurelio Zen, Michael Dibdin has given the mystery one of its most complex and compelling protagonists: a man wearily trying to enforce the law in a society where the law is constantly being bent. In this, the first novel he appears in, Zen himself has been assigned to do some law bending.
